2014 Ducati 1199 SUPERLEGGERA - Power Train recall

NHTSA campaign: 16V339000

168 vehicles potentially affected

What’s the problem?

Ducati North America (Ducati) is recalling certain model year 2014 1199 Superleggera motorcycles manufactured April 8, 2014, through November 13, 2014. On the affected motorcycles, the damper plate assembled between the primary driven gear and the clutch basket assembly could break due to fatigue, and result in the engine seizing, and therefore, the rear wheel locking up.

What could happen?

A rear wheel lock up may cause a loss of control and increase the risk of a crash.

What’s the fix?

Ducati will notify owners, and dealers will install a new clutch assembly, free of charge. The recall began on July 11, 2016. Owners may contact Ducati customer service at 1-800-231-6696. Ducati's number for this recall is SRV-RCL-16-002.
